I was in this Shepherd Neeme house last Saturday early afternoon.
Wood interior and a nice fire going to warm up the place.
They only have 3 hand pumps and one of them was blank.
Of the others two one had Kent Best but that went as I was being served.
The only other one was the SN Christmas Ale which was OK and cost £3.55 a pint.
The White Hart down the road is a much better pub but is not shown on this site.

I found this pub to quite nice-
There is a small car park to the side of the venue with room for 4/5 cars should you be the designated driver-though there is room on the roadside a short walk away. The pub is larger on the inside than it looks and it has a pleasant traditional feel to it but without too much clutter spoil its neat, clean and well kept bar area.
There were 2/3 ales on offer, with some lagers and the usual bottled beers and wines etc. Prices were quite low for drinks I thought for the area.
While there we ate a meal with friends, I had the cod and chips while my friends nearly all opted for the steaks. The cod fillet in batter I had was rather small however the steaks all seemed very nice and well sized and everyone enjoyed what they ate. The couple who currently run the venue are friendly and obviously keen to make a good impression with good service while we ate and also at the adjacent main bar.
For a Friday night I did notice it seemed very quiet to me with only a handful of other patrons but then we are in the middle of what is a very tough time for many pubs these days.
I�ll use it again next time I�m nearby, if the trade starts to build there it should become a popular venue locally and I hope that�s the case.
